Why Does My Cold Tap Whistle . One of the most common culprits for whistling faucets is the aerator. In this comprehensive guide, i‘ll draw on my 10+ years of experience as a licensed plumber to walk you through the common. Often, the whistling occurs because water is not flowing freely through the aerator. This would likely mean that the hot or cold valve is the culprit, not both. If it’s coming from the pipes, we advise calling the plumber. The most likely culprits are loose or worn rubber parts inside the aerator or in the faucet itself. The first you’ll need to do is to determine whether the noise is coming from the pipes below the sink or the faucet. Why does the faucet make whining noises? If the washer and aerator were ruled out, the valves might be causing the whistling sound. If the noise is isolated to one of the handles, such as the hot water or cold water handle, start there. Another, more troubling, possibility is that the water pressure is so high that the flow is causing something to vibrate that isn't worn, and that calls for immediate action.
